    Boat Depreciation: How Quickly Do Boats Lose Value?

    Key Takeaways: Boats depreciate faster than cars in the first five years – Expect a 20-30% drop in year one alone.New boats lose the most value upfront, while well-maintained used boats hold value better.Different boat types depreciate at different rates – High-end brands and saltwater boats depreciate differently.Regular maintenance and upgrades can slow depreciation and increase resale value.
